diff --git a/Dockerfile b/Dockerfile
index 328a82c..ed30e29 100644
--- a/Dockerfile
+++ b/Dockerfile
@@ -21,7 +21,7 @@ FROM scratch
COPY --from=build /etc/ssl/certs/ca-certificates.crt /etc/ssl/certs/
COPY --from=build /build/assets /assets
COPY --from=build /build/app /app
-COPY --from=node /hls.js/node_modules /node_modules
+COPY --from=node /hls.js/node_modules/hls.js/dist/hls.light.min.js /node_modules/hls.js/dist/hls.light.min.js
EXPOSE 4664
diff --git a/main.go b/main.go
index 68c7289..b6eac5d 100644
--- a/main.go
+++ b/main.go
@@ -38,8 +38,8 @@ func main() {
}
app.Use(compress.New(compress.Config{Level: compress.LevelBestSpeed}))
- app.Static("/", "assets", fiber.Static{Compress: true, MaxAge: 3600})
- app.Static("/js/hls.js/", "node_modules/hls.js/dist", fiber.Static{Compress: true, MaxAge: 14400})
+ app.Static("/", "assets", fiber.Static{Compress: true, MaxAge: 3600}) // 1hour
+ app.Static("/js/hls.js/", "node_modules/hls.js/dist", fiber.Static{Compress: true, MaxAge: 28800}) // 8 hours
app.Get("/search", func(c *fiber.Ctx) error {
prefs, err := preferences.Get(c)
diff --git a/templates/track.templ b/templates/track.templ
index 882f9cd..4001f07 100644
--- a/templates/track.templ
+++ b/templates/track.templ
@@ -15,7 +15,7 @@ templ TrackHeader(prefs cfg.Preferences, t sc.Track) {
if *prefs.Player == cfg.HLSPlayer {
-
+
}
}